Note: If you wish to make a call to a Finnish number from outside Finland, dial the international code +358 and leave out the first zero. Example: To call the number 029 497 050, dial +358 29 497 050.

Domestic telephone charges

Domestic telephone charges depend on the contract between the caller and the telephone operator. The rates stated in the contract are applicable:

  • If you call from a stationary phone, the rate is the standard local network rate.
  • If you call from a mobile phone, the rate is the standard mobile rate.

We record a part of the calls in order to improve the quality of our customer service. We save the recordings for 2 months, after which they are automatically removed.

You can identify yourself to the telephone service via MyTax

If you want, you can identify yourself via MyTax to take care of your tax matters in the Tax Administration’s telephone service. You can still call the telephone service without identifying yourself. However, if you identify yourself in advance, the official will see your data immediately, which speeds up the service. If you take care of matters on behalf of another taxpayer – for example, if you are an accountant managing a company’s taxes – you can identify yourself when you make the call. Your authorisation to act on behalf of the company will be checked separately.

You can request a code in MyTax to identify yourself to our telephone service when you are on queue. Please note that if you leave a call-back request, the identification will no longer be valid when the official calls you back because it is no longer the same call.

In MyTax, individual taxpayers will also have an opportunity to set a restriction concerning the use of the telephone service. In practice, this means that the taxpayer or a party authorised by the taxpayer must identify themselves to the telephone service via MyTax every time they call the Tax Administration in matters related to the taxpayer’s taxes.
